Vito Mannone issues rallying call ahead of Sunderland's match with Everton

Sunderland goalkeeper Vito Mannone calls on the club's supporters to help the team to Premier League survival when they host Everton on Wednesday night.

Sunderland goalkeeper Vito Mannone has called on the club's supporters to help make it a "special day" at the Stadium of Light when they host Everton.

The Black Cats will secure their Premier League status for another 12 months if they can defeat the Toffees in the North-East, and the Italian stopper has encouraged the fans to get involved in a fixture that could also result in the relegation of rivals Newcastle United.


Sunderland have spent most of the campaign languishing in the relegation zone, but eight points from their last four games has hauled the club to the brink of safety.

Their latest win came at home to Chelsea on Saturday, with Sam Allardyce's men twice coming from behind to seal a dramatic 3-2 victory.
